Transaxle Support Insulator - Lower, Front









Removal

1. With the vehicle in NEUTRAL, position it on a hoist.

2. Remove the LH splash shield.





3. Remove the 4 bolts and the rear cross brace.





4. Remove the lower front insulator through bolt and the 2 cross brace bolts.





5. Remove the cross brace nut and remove the brace.





6. Remove the 2 bolts from the lower front insulator and remove the lower front insulator.

Installation

1. Install a new lower front insulator onto the cross brace and install the lower front insulator cross brace bolts.
- Tighten to 115 Nm (85 lb-ft).

2. Position the cross brace in place and install the nut.
- Tighten to 175 Nm (129 lb-ft).





3. Install the 2 bolts for the cross brace.
- Tighten to 90 Nm (66 lb-ft).





4. Install the lower front support insulator through bolt for the mount.
- Tighten to 103 Nm (76 lb-ft).





5. Install the rear cross brace and the 4 bolts.
- Tighten to 115 Nm (85 lb-ft).





6. Install the LH splash shield and the retainers.
